Navigating Your Research Degree 

For our research students, Chapter 5 is your compass. It's packed with vital information that covers every facet of your research degree programme. Here, you'll find the rules and guidelines that will help you navigate your academic path effectively.

Handling Student Casework 

If you're ever faced with concerns about your conduct or are contemplating making a complaint, Chapter 6 is your guide. It explains the procedures and steps involved in addressing these issues, ensuring that you have the support and information you need. 

Further Insights 

There's more to uncover within the Academic Manual. Take Chapter 12, for instance, where you'll gain insight into the roles of key figures at UCL, including your Departmental Graduate Tutor and Faculty Graduate Tutor. Understanding these roles can greatly enhance your academic journey.
